Job Requirements
- Associate of Applied Science (AAS) degree in nursing from an accredited institution.
- Active New York State RN licensure with valid BCLS certification.
- Strong oral and written communication skills for effective interaction.
- Good interpersonal skills to foster teamwork and collaboration.
- Ability to work evening shifts, including every other weekend.
- Commitment to providing high-quality patient care in a unionized environment.
- Willingness to complete a four-week daytime training program.
- Experience in supervising staff and managing patient care plans preferred.
